Scientists have identified previously unknown genetic instructions that guide the development of the human brain, marking a major breakthrough in neuroscience. This discovery, confirmed through recent research, offers new insights into the complex genetic blueprint that shapes human cognition and neurological health.

The research, conducted by a team of geneticists and neuroscientists, pinpointed specific regulatory sequences within the human genome that control the expression of key developmental genes. These sequences, dubbed ‘hidden instructions,’ are not part of the well-known coding regions but are crucial in orchestrating the formation of brain structures during embryonic development.

According to the study published in a reputable scientific journal, these genetic elements influence the timing and spatial expression of genes involved in neural proliferation, migration, and synapse formation. The team used advanced genomic sequencing and functional assays to identify and validate these regulatory sequences, which had previously eluded detection.

While the existence of genetic regulation in brain development is well established, this research reveals a new layer of complexity, highlighting that much of the genetic control occurs through these subtle, non-coding instructions. Experts emphasize that understanding these mechanisms could lead to breakthroughs in diagnosing and treating developmental neurological disorders, such as autism and intellectual disabilities.

Advances in Genomic Research and Brain Science

Research into the genetic basis of brain development has accelerated over the past decade, driven by advances in sequencing technology and functional genomics. Prior studies identified numerous genes involved in neural development, but the regulation of these genes remained incompletely understood. The current discovery builds on this foundation, revealing that non-coding regions of DNA play a critical role in orchestrating complex developmental processes.

Key Questions

What are these ‘hidden instructions’ in the genome?

They are non-coding regulatory sequences that influence how genes involved in brain development are expressed during embryogenesis.

How does this discovery change current understanding of brain development?

It reveals a new layer of genetic control that was previously unknown, emphasizing the complexity of genetic regulation beyond coding genes.
